Moisture

  • During humid weather conditions, you may notice some vapors on your car even when parked inside. Condensed vapors can adversely affect your car’s chrome-plated surfaces and can result in pitting or discoloration.
  • If you are a sea person that lives somewhere near the ocean, moisture combined with a saltwater spray can become a corrosive force that will endanger the beauty of your vehicle.
  • Using a car cover inside your garage will keep your car safe from moisture and will prevent moisture trapping.

Indoor Car Cover vs Outdoor Car Cover

Before deciding to purchase a car cover you must know the difference between an indoor car cover and an outdoor car cover.

  • Indoor car covers are made of soft materials that pamper your vehicle, they are lighter and easy to use. Indoor covers are softer compared to outdoor covers and allow breathing that helps in preventing condensation and heat.
  • Outdoor car covers are sturdier and made up of heavy materials, they have capabilities such as water resistance and UV protection.

Although outdoor car covers can be used as a replacement for indoor covers, these covers won’t provide the gentle touch your car would need inside a garage.
